No Straight Roads Brings In Profit First Day After Launch
By Alleef AshaariVerified|September 4, 2020|2 Comments
Today EG7 (owner of No Straight Roads publisher Sold Out) has announced that the recently-released title is already profitable just one day after its release on 25 August 2020 for the PS4, Xbox One, and PC.
Developed by Malaysian developer Metronomik, No Straight Roads is an action-adventure game that mashes together rhythm-infused combat with a vibrant offbeat world and a killer soundtrack.
August 25, 2020, marked the digital release of No Straight Roads on PlayStation 4, Xbox One and PC exclusively via the Epic Games Store.

EG7 CEO Robin Flodin said (via press release):
“Both Metronomik and Sold Out have worked hard for several years with No Straight Roads and I am happy to see that the title is off to a good start commercially.â€
This is good news for the Malaysian video games industry as a whole, as a Malaysian-made game is able to achieve success on the global stage. You can check out our full review of No Straight Roads here.
